Responsibilities
  • Drive inventory-turns performance on a customer-by-customer basis and ensure appropriate inventory policies support customer supply requirements and business goals.
  • Establish a materials pipeline and align material requirements for each customer with the site build schedule.
  • Coordinate the daily activities of material planners and expeditors and ensure appropriate staffing and skill levels.
  • Maintain the integrity of materials data in facility systems, including SAP and MAPS, and ensure users are trained on system capabilities.
  • Establish and publish weekly inventory-accuracy reports and manage inventory movement, tracking, and disposal processes.
  • Load material demands into SAP in line with build and material requirements planning requirements.
  • Chair a weekly clean-to-build process to establish the materials position, identify shortages, and maintain upcoming build levels.
  • Manage vendor and purchasing-group rescheduling activity in line with rescheduled customer orders and maintain a balanced inventory profile.
  • Provide the Materials group's input to try-for-fit analyses for potential upside business, including production-component availability.
  • Ensure materials inputs on item masters and bills of materials conform to corporate guidelines and local business requirements, including pricing, order-policy codes, and materials classifications.
  • Manage the movement and disposal of excess, damaged, and obsolete materials and assign tasks within the material review board process for non-conforming material.
  • Establish and maintain communications with the Materials Planning Group regarding issues within the group and factory.
  • Deputize for the Materials Manager in internal and external capacities when required.
  • Participate in customer visits and presentations and ensure cohesive Materials participation.
  • Administer the structured appraisal system for employees in the Materials Planning Group and conduct training-needs analysis, succession planning, and employee development activities.
  • Approve Materials requisitions manually and electronically before purchase orders are placed by the European Procurement group.
  • Implement processes to measure and report materials and supplier key performance indicators, minimum excess-and-obsolete inventory, inventory in material review board, material-related line downtime, excess, and inventory aging on a weekly basis.

Foxconn Industrial Internet designs and manufactures advanced technology hardware and offers intelligent manufacturing services to large tech firms, centered on automation and the industrial internet. Its offerings span design, hardware like Nvidia GB200 AI servers, switches/routers, data-center gear, industrial robots, plus cloud/edge computing platforms and edge solutions (Lighthouse Factory, FII Cloud with Tencent Cloud, Fog Cerebellum) to digitize data and optimize production. It differentiates itself by acting as a full design-to-manufacture partner with scale, exclusive assembly of premium AI servers, and a focus on high-margin cloud, networking, and AI-related services, backed by Foxconn. Its goal is to move beyond traditional contract manufacturing into high-value technology services, expanding AI-server and data-center businesses and venturing into EVs and semiconductor test automation.

Bloomberg
Apr 28th, 2026
Foxconn Industrial profit misses estimates despite AI boom, earnings reach $1.6B

Foxconn Industrial Internet's net income more than doubled to a record 10.6 billion yuan ($1.6 billion), but fell short of analyst expectations of 12.4 billion yuan. The company benefited less than anticipated from China's artificial intelligence boom, according to a Tuesday filing. The results suggest the AI-driven growth in China's industrial sector may not be translating into profits as strongly as investors had hoped for the manufacturing giant.
